§1.1ΛΟΓΟΣ ΟΣ Κυρίου ὃς ἐγενήθη πρὸς Ἰωήλ τὸν τοῦ Βαθουήλ.
The word of the Lord which came to Joel the son of Pethuel.
§1.2Ἀκούσατε ταῦτα, οἱ πρεσβύτεροι, καὶ ἐνωτίσασθε, πάντες οἱ κατοικοῦντες τὴν γῆν.
Hear these things, O elders, and give ear, all you inhabitants of the land.
εἰ γέγονεν τοιαῦτα ἐν ταῖς ἡμέραις ἡμῶν, ἤ ἐν ταῖς ἡμέραις τῶν πατέρων ὑμῶν;
Has such a thing happened in our days, or in the days of our fathers?
§1.3ὑπέρ αὐτῶν τοῖς τέκνοις ὑμῶν διηγήσασθε, καὶ τὰ τέκνα ὑμῶν τοῖς τέκνοις αὐτῶν, καὶ τὰ τέκνα αὐτῶν εἰς γενεὰν ἑτέραν.
Tell your children about them, and let your children tell their children, and their children another generation.
§1.4τὰ κατάλοιπα τῆς κάμπης κατέφαγεν ἡ ἀκρίς, καὶ τὰ κατάλοιπα τῆς ἀκρίδος κατέφαγεν ὁ βροίχος, καὶ τὰ κατάλοιπα τοῦ βρούχου κατέφαγεν ἡ ἐρυσίβη.
What the caterpillar left, the locust ate; and what the locust left, the cankerworm ate; and what the cankerworm left, the palmerworm ate.
§1.5Ἐκνήψατε, οἱ μεθύοντες, ἐξ οἴνου αὐτῶν καὶ κλαύσατε· θρηνήσατε, πάντες οἱ πί νοντες οἶνον, εἰς μέθην, ὅτι ἐξήρθη ἐκ στόματος ὑμῶν εὐφροσύνη καὶ χαρά.
Awake, you drunkards, from their wine, and weep; wail, all you who drink wine to drunkenness, because joy and gladness have been taken away from your mouth.
§1.6ὅτι ἔθνος ἀνέβη ἐπὶ τὴν γῆν μου ἰσχυρὸν καὶ ἀναρίθμητον, οἱ ὀδόντες αὐτοῦ ὀδόντες λέοντος, καὶ αἱ μύλαι αὐτοῦ σκύμνου·
For a nation has come up against my land, strong and innumerable; its teeth are the teeth of a lion, and its fangs are those of a lion's whelp.
§1.7ἔθετο τὴν ἄμπελόυ μου εἰς ἀφανισμόν, καὶ τὰς συκᾶς μου εἰς συνκλασμόν· ἐρευνῶν ἐξηρεύνησεν αὐτὴν καὶ ἔριψεν, ἐλεύκανεν τὰ κλήματα αὐτῆς.
It has laid waste my vine, and splintered my fig trees; searching, it thoroughly searched it out and cast it down, and made its branches white.
§1.8θρήνησον πρὸς μέ ὑπέρ νύμφην περιεζωσμένην σάκκον ἐπὶ τὸυ ἄνδρα αὐτῆς τὸν παρθενικοῦ.
Lament for me like a bride girded with sackcloth for the husband of her virginity.
§1.9ἐξῆρταιθυσία καὶ σπονδὴ ἐξ οἵκου Κυρίου· πενθεῖτε, ἱερεῖς οἱ λειτουργοῦντες θυσιαστηρίῳ.
The sacrifice and libation are cut off from the house of the Lord; mourn, you priests who minister at the altar.
§1.10ὅτι τεταλαιπόρηκεν τὰ πεδία, πενθείτω ἡ γῆ· ὅτι τεταλαιπώρηκεν σῖτος, ἐξηράνθη οἶνος, ὠλιγώθη ἔλαιον,
For the fields are in misery, let the land mourn; for the grain is ruined, the wine is dried up, the oil is diminished.
§1.11ἐξηράνθησαν γεωργοί· θρηνεῖτε, κτήματα, ὑπέρ πυροῦ καὶ κριθῆς, ὅτι ἀπόλωλεν τρυγητὸς ἐξ ἀγροῦ·
The farmers are ashamed; wail, you vine-dressers, for the wheat and barley, because the harvest of the field has perished.
§1.12ἡ ἄμπελος ἐξηράνθη, καὶ αἱ συκαῖ ὠλιγώθησαν· ῥοὰ καὶ φοίνιξ καὶ μῆλον καὶ πάντα τὰ ξύλου ἀγροῦ ἐξηράνθησαν, ὅτι ἤσχυναν χαρὰν οἱ υἱοὶ τῶν ἀνθρώπων.
The vine is dried up, and the fig trees are diminished; pomegranate and palm and apple, and all the trees of the field are dried up, because the sons of men have put joy to shame.
§1.13περιζώσασθε καὶ κόπτεσθε οἱ ἱερεῖς, θρηνεῖτε οἱ λειτουργοῦντες ἡυσιαστηρίῳ· εἰσέλθατε, ὑπνώσατε ἐν σάκκοις, λειτουργοῦντες θεῷ, ὅτι ἀπέσχηκεν ἐξ οἵκου θεοῦ ὑμῶν θυσία καὶ σπονδή.
Gird yourselves and lament, O priests; wail, you who minister at the altar; enter, sleep in sackcloth, you who minister to God, because sacrifice and libation have been withheld from the house of your God.
§1.14ἁγιάσατε υηστείαν, κηρύξατε θεραπείαν, συναγάγετε πρεσβυτέρους, πάντας κατοικοῦντας γῆν εἰς οἶκον θεοῦ ὑμῶν, καὶ κεκράξατε πρὸς Κύριον ἐκτενῶς §1.15Οἵμοι οἵμοι ομοι εἰς ἡμέραν, ὅτι ἐγγὺς ἡμέρα Κυρίου, καὶ ὡς ταλαιπαωρία ἐκ ταλαιπαωρίας ἤξει.
Sanctify a fast, proclaim a solemn service, gather the elders and all the inhabitants of the land into the house of your God, and cry out to the Lord earnestly: Alas, alas, alas for the day! For the day of the Lord is near, and it shall come as destruction from destruction.
§1.16κατέναντι τῶν ὀφθαλμῶν ὑμῶν βρώματα ἐξωλεθρεύθη, ἐξ οἵκου θεοῦ ὑμῶν εὐφροσύνη καὶ χαρά.
Has not food been destroyed before your eyes, and joy and gladness from the house of your God?
§1.17ἐσκίρτησαν δαμάλεις ἐπὶ ταῖς φάτναις αὐτῶν, ἠφανίσθησαν θησαυροί, κατεσκάφησαν ληνοί, ὅτι ἐξηράνθη σῖτος.
The heifers leaped at their mangers, the storehouses are desolate, the winepresses are broken down, because the grain is dried up.
§1.18τί ἀποθήσομεν ἑαυτοῖς;
What shall we store up for ourselves?
ἔκλαυσαν βουκόλια βοῶν, ὅτι οὐχ ὑπῆρχεν νομὴ αὐτοῖς, καὶ τὰ ποίμνια τῶν προβάτων ἠφανίσθησαν.
The herds of cattle wept, because there was no pasture for them, and the flocks of sheep have perished.
§1.19πρὸς σέ, Κύριε, βοήσομαι, ὅτι πῦρ ἀνήλωσεν τὰ ὡραῖα τῆς ἐρήμου, καὶ φλὸξ ἀνῆψεν πάντα τὰ ξύλα τοῦ ἀγροῦ·
To you, O Lord, I will cry, because fire has consumed the fair places of the wilderness, and a flame has kindled all the trees of the field.
§1.20καὶ τὰ κτήνη τοῦ πεδίου ἀνέβλεψαν πρὸς σέ· ὅτι ἐξηράνθησαν ἀφέσεις ὑδάτων, καὶ πῦρ κατέφαγεν τὰ ὡραῖα τῆς ἐρήμου.
And the beasts of the field have looked up to you, because the watercourses are dried up, and fire has consumed the fair places of the wilderness.
